Japanese car company Toyota has topped the world in terms of sales volume for the fourth year running. NHK reported this.
It noted that Toyota’s global sales, including sales of Daihatsu and Hino, will reach more than 11.2 million units in 2023, up 7.2% from the previous year.
The company’s record sales were attributed to easing semiconductor shortages and strong demand in the North American and European markets.
The second place in terms of sales of about 9.2 million units was taken by the German Volkswagen group.
